Two Nvidia workstation GPUs, one Ada Lovelace and one Turing: 20 GB GDDR6 against 24 GB GDDR6, 2.4x the memory bandwidth on the Quadro RTX 6000, and NVLink 100 GB/s on the Quadro RTX 6000 where the RTX 4000 SFF Ada is PCIe only.

Specs comparison
| Spec | RTX 4000 SFF Ada | Quadro RTX 6000 | Difference |
|---|---|---|---|
| Memory | |||
| Capacity | 20 GB GDDR6 | 24 GB GDDR6 | 1.2x more on Quadro RTX 6000 |
| Bandwidth | 280 GB/s | 672 GB/s | 2.4x higher on Quadro RTX 6000 |
| Bus width | 160-bit | 384-bit | 2.4x wider on Quadro RTX 6000 |
| Compute · dense | |||
| FP8 | 153.4 TFLOPS | Not supported | RTX 4000 SFF Ada only |
| FP16 / BF16 | 76.7 TFLOPS | 130.5 TFLOPS | 1.7x higher on Quadro RTX 6000 |
| INT8 | 261 TOPS | ||
| FP32 | 19.2 TFLOPS | 16.3 TFLOPS | 1.2x higher on RTX 4000 SFF Ada |
| Platform | |||
| Interconnect | PCIe only | NVLink 100 GB/s | NVLink on Quadro RTX 6000 only |
| Board power | 70 W | 295 W | 4.2x higher on Quadro RTX 6000 |
| Released | Q2 2023 | Q3 2018 | 5 years newer on RTX 4000 SFF Ada |
| Precision | |||
| Supported formats | FP8FP16BF16TF32FP32INT4INT8 | FP16FP32INT4INT8 | |
Compute: Vendor peak figures, dense and per GPU. Not measured throughput.
Source: RTX 4000 SFF Ada datasheet and Quadro RTX 6000 datasheet.
